Stephen joined Greenwoods as a partner in 2004 having been involved in insurance related litigation since 1988. He was admitted as a solicitor in 1994 and, prior to joining Greenwoods, worked at two City of London practices.

He specialises in product liability claims (usually with a foreign element or jurisdictional issues); personal injury claims, particularly those of a serious nature and disease claims involving asbestos related disease; WRULDs; stress; HAVS and deafness. In addition, Stephen handles the defence of numerous Health and Safety Executive prosecutions for companies, partnerships and individuals on behalf of insurers and self-insureds. These include many high profile incidents involving fatalities and major injuries. He is used to defending prosecutions both in the Magistrates and Crown Courts as well as handling local and national press coverage. He is routinely instructed to deal with Health & Safety Executive and local authority investigations; environmental cases; corporate manslaughter investigations and Inquests.

Stephen has a client base that includes major international companies from the energy sector and pharmaceutical industries as well as insurance companies. He is a member of the Health & Safety Lawyers Association.

Stephen was appointed to sit as a Deputy District Judge on the South Eastern Circuit in August 2010.

Notable cases
  • HSE v HHP – double fatality on farm following foreign workers being dragged into machinery
  • Tebay Rail Disaster – acted for individual arrested for manslaughter
  • R v Elia – Inquest and investigation following fatality in warehouse
  • Merrett / Outhwaite litigation – involving Lloyds names in 1980s and 1990s
  • Hankook Tyres – product liability case in UK and USA following various tyre failures in both jurisdictions
